Output 9a3566b01187a35d0af6ee6c21c9d6653b0fc8393a74a2a3b1c45be10f609e05:13

value
271248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77943264f69ef06947287b007d7b36c5827057fe OP_EQUAL
address
3CbHsGaf6u18gZYsaB4wMgimfoJQVZRX7p
transaction
9a3566b01187a35d0af6ee6c21c9d6653b0fc8393a74a2a3b1c45be10f609e05
confirmations
408771
spent
true